    Honor Veterans Day by Getting Outside with the Sierra Club’s Military Outdoors Program

    The Sierra Club’s Military Outdoors program welcomes every veteran to our outings — no matter their background. Across the country, BIPOC, LGBTQ, women, and younger veterans are leading and hosting outings that center the healing power of nature. Civilian leaders, veterans, and military families alike are helping connect people to the outdoors and to one another. We remain deeply committed to diversity, equity, and inclusion — and to making sure every veteran can experience the benefits of spending time outdoors.

    Sierra Club Military Outdoors is built by the community

    Thanks to the hard work of the Sierra Club chapters, volunteers, staff, and participants nationwide, we have expanded and Military Outdoors has become an integral part of 12 local communities. In 2024, Sierra Club Military Outdoors directly and positively affected 5,000 veterans, service members, and military families.
